TWEED RIVER by Smithy

G’day everyone it was great to get back on the water earlier this week after last weeks snap lockdown. 

The fishing over the past few days has produced good numbers of fish and a great variety of species. Flathead were once again on fire with the boat averaging over 20 fish a day and even though we did not get any trophy sized fish the quality was averaging around the 50cm mark.

The tailor were also in numbers and were easily located by keeping an eye out for the birds dropping and feeding on the bait schools. 

Some quality bream were found by dropping Ecogear ZX 40 lures to the bottom under the bait schools where they were schooling and feeding on the crumbs of bait sinking to the bottom under the tailor.

The other species we caught by jigging zx40 and Samaki vibes in the deep holes were jewies and some small GTs and some hard fighting luderick which are not normal lure takers. We also caught and carefully released a few bass. Remember that you must release the bass if you catch one as it is closed season for this species.

GOLD COAST RIVERS by Clinto

An interesting week with a mix of weather and fishing fortunes.  The run in tides are definitely providing the feeding periods at the moment, with the water turning a murky green and weedy on run out, and cold.

Strange for this time of year but everything has been out of whack with fluctuating temperatures and rain. Still there has been some reasonable days and exciting catches.

The aggressive arrow squid continue to be heaps of fun on my charters. I have been mixing up the jig colours a lot, depending on the time of day and tide. Whites and fluorescent colours seem to work well early, then natural, green and orange when the suns up higher. If cloud comes over thens its necessary to change colours again to attract the squid to attack.

The fishing and crabbing has been slow at times, but the speedy mackerel made a welcome appearance. When these guys hit it’s a big adrenalin rush, their first run making our light reels scream. As the water clears with bigger tides and the bait fish enter the broadwater in bigger numbers so will the mackerel schools increase.

It was a great thrill this week to catch some spanish mackerel as well as school mackerel and baracuda. There is a lot of yakka in the Southern broadwater at present.

New moon is on Saturday then next week I really like the look of the tides for fishing and squidding the broadwater, and the following week’s lead up to full moon will see the mackerel, big bream, flathead, tailor, tuskfish, flounder, winter whiting, and sand crabs fire up.

Lots to look forward to, fingers crossed for settled weather and we’ll have some dream days and exciting action on the water.
